From 4ace100b3c251be91e830f4ccadb12253a2f606a Mon Sep 17 00:00:00 2001 From: Hirad Date: Mon, 8 Jul 2024 07:33:25 +0330 Subject: [PATCH] initial commit --- config/fonts.conf | 28 +++++++++++++++++++++++++++ private-build-plans.toml | 41 ++++++++++++++++++++++++++++++++++++++++ 2 files changed, 69 insertions(+) create mode 100644 config/fonts.conf create mode 100644 private-build-plans.toml diff --git a/config/fonts.conf b/config/fonts.conf new file mode 100644 index 0000000..e78fccd --- /dev/null +++ b/config/fonts.conf @@ -0,0 +1,28 @@ + + + + + sans-serif + + Fira Sans + Vazirmatn + Joypixels + + + + serif + + Fira Sans + Vazirmatn + Joypixels + + + + monospace + + Hirad Iosevka + FiraCode Nerd Font Mono + Joypixels + + + diff --git a/private-build-plans.toml b/private-build-plans.toml new file mode 100644 index 0000000..f1db310 --- /dev/null +++ b/private-build-plans.toml @@ -0,0 +1,41 @@ +[buildPlans.HiradIosevka] +family = "Hirad Iosevka" +spacing = "fixed" +serifs = "sans" +noCvSs = true +exportGlyphNames = false +noLigation = true + + [buildPlans.HiradIosevka.variants] + inherits = "ss12" + + [buildPlans.HiradIosevka.variants.design] + capital-d = "standard-serifless" + capital-i = "short-serifed" + f = "flat-hook-serifless" + i = "flat-tailed" + j = "serifless" + l = "serifed-semi-tailed" + t = "flat-hook" + +[buildPlans.HiradIosevkaTerm] +family = "Hirad Iosevka Term" +spacing = "term" +serifs = "sans" +noCvSs = true +exportGlyphNames = false + + [buildPlans.HiradIosevkaTerm.variants] + inherits = "ss12" + + [buildPlans.HiradIosevkaTerm.variants.design] + capital-d = "standard-serifless" + capital-i = "short-serifed" + f = "flat-hook-serifless" + i = "flat-tailed" + j = "serifless" + l = "serifed-semi-tailed" + t = "flat-hook" + + [buildPlans.HiradIosevkaTerm.ligations] + inherits = "dlig"